For these reasons, fresh market fruit … Web14 de jun. de 2024 · One of the hardest to identify causes of crumbly berries is the dry berry mite. Crumbly raspberry fruit is the result of this tiny insect’s feeding. The sucking causes some parts of the forming berry to ripen early and become swollen in spots. The other areas fall inward and create a lumpy berry that is smaller than it would otherwise grow.

Web31 de jul. de 2024 · Tip #2: Pick Your Patch Thoroughly. Harvest raspberries by making complete sweeps through the patch. Being organized about harvesting the entire patch means harvesting the upper, lower and middle canes, and moving systematically from one side to the other on both the left- and right-hand sides.
